Transponder Keys
Most modern cars are equipped with transponder keys that are a great protection against car theft. The keys have a microchip that communicates with the immobilizer system of the car and blocks unauthorized engine starts. But the technology behind these keys is not infallible, and criminals have come up with ways to defeat the keys.
A locksmith for car keys near me can provide many services that pertain to your car lock smiths's security, including key duplication and replacement. While a normal mechanical car key can be duplicated by the majority of locksmiths, a transponder keys requires specialized equipment to duplicate it correctly. This is because the microchip inside a chip-based key has a unique serial number that the vehicle only recognizes when it is programmed with the correct code.
A professional locksmith is the only way to be sure that your new key is programmed correctly. These professionals have the equipment needed to copy an existing transponder and then program it to function with the immobilizer mechanism of your car. This process requires a huge amount of expertise. You should only trust this task to experts with the required expertise.
